Annual System Inspection
An annual inspection in Riverside runs $149-$249 for a standard single-array residential system. Our crew walks the full production path: panel condition, mounting integrity, conduit and junction boxes, inverter health, and string-level output. On Spanish clay tile roofs, which cover much of Riverside’s 1980s-2000s housing stock, we inspect every tile-hook mounting point for cracks or shifting. A cracked tile today is a ceiling stain in February, and Riverside sees real rain in winter even when the summers are bone dry.

Common Solar Panel Maintenance & Monitoring Problems We See in Riverside Homes
- Soot and fine particulate buildup on panel surfaces. Riverside’s basin geography traps air against the San Bernardino and San Jacinto mountains, and that crud settles on panels faster than it does in Corona or coastal Orange County. Panels here need physical cleaning two to three times more often to hold modeled annual yield.
- Inverter faults from RPU grid-voltage swings on hot afternoons. When summer temps push past 105°F and the grid strains, some inverters trip on overvoltage. Simple resets work, but a monitoring system that logs the event tells us whether it’s a one-off or a pattern we need to address with voltage settings.
- Cracked or shifted clay tiles from careless prior work. Riverside is full of Spanish barrel-tile roofs, and tile-hook mounting done wrong leaves cracked tiles that leak during winter rains. We inspect every tile we touch and flag damage from previous crews before it becomes a bigger problem.
- Monitoring gateways that go dark after a firmware mismatch, not a hardware death. More often than not, Riverside homeowners assume their system failed when the app just stopped talking to the inverter. We diagnose the comms path before recommending any parts replacement, and a surprising number of calls end with a $99 fix instead of a $900 one.

Riverside sits in an inland valley basin that traps particulate matter against the mountains to the north and east, and summer heat lifts dust and brake-pad residue off road surfaces into the air column that settles on your roof. Coastal markets get morning marine-layer cleaning; Riverside doesn’t. Expect to clean two to three times more often than a Corona system would need. We include cleaning in every annual maintenance plan and can add a second cleaning visit for two-story or tile-roof homes where you’d rather not go up with a hose and a squeegee.

It matters more than most companies admit. Older Spanish clay tiles from the 1980s and 1990s are more brittle than newer replacements, and walking them without the proper tile-hook technique cracks them. We use roof-grade access pads and tile hooks on every Riverside tile roof, and we photograph the roof before and after so you can see exactly what we touched. If your roof is original to an early-2000s La Sierra or Orangecrest build, the tiles are generally in decent shape but the underlayment may be nearing replacement, and we’ll tell you that straight before we add any monitoring hardware.
